Sweet-Potato-Vine-Based High-Performance Porous Carbon for Methylene Blue Adsorption. [PDF]

open access: yesMolecules, 2023
In this study, sweet-potato-vine-based porous carbon (SPVPC) was prepared using zinc chloride as an activating and pore-forming agent. The optimised SPVPC exhibited abundant porous structures with a high specific surface area of 1397.8 m2 g−1. Moreover, SPVPC exhibited excellent adsorption characteristics for removing methylene blue (MB) from aqueous ...
